The NBA announced Sunday its finalists for its 2024-25 regular-season awards and the Detroit Pistons were well represented.

Cade Cunningham is a finalist for Most Improved Player Award. Dyson Daniels of the Atlanta Hawks and Ivica Zubac of the Los Angeles Clippers also are finalists.

Malik Beasley is a finalist for Sixth Man of the Year, with Payton Pritchard of the Boston Celtics and Ty Jerome of the Cleveland Cavaliers.

And coach J.B. Bickerstaff is a finalist for the Coach of the Year Award with Cleveland’s Kenny Atkinson and Houston’s Ime Udoka.

Denver’s Nikola Jokic, Oklahoma City’s Shai Gilgeous-Alexander and Milwaukee’s Giannis Antetokounmpo are the finalists for the Most Valuable Player Award.

The awards will be announced sometime after the first-round of the NBA playoffs.
